AC/heat fan not functioning. Possible fuse or relay ??
I would check for 12 volts right where the motor plugs in. If the wires are purple and black, check the purple one for 12 volts with the fan on high. Fuse should be in the underhood fuse block if you have no power at the motor.

How do you change the left front axle seal?
Raise and support vehicle, remove left front wheel, separate left front spindle and remove axle nut, remove left front axle, now you can get to axle seal. Replace seal and reinstall front end.
